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Работа с сетью в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 02.06.2013, 10:55   #1
D_E_N
Форумчанин
 
Регистрация: 04.05.2009
Сообщений: 149
Вопрос TChromium динамическое создание в потоке

Здравствуйте! Очень нужно создавать браузер TChromium динамически и в потоке, на форме создается без проблем с таким кодом:

Код:
procedure TMainForm.Button1Click(Sender: TObject);
var
  Chrome:TChromium;
begin
Chrome:=TChromium.Create(mainform);
Chrome.Parent := mainform;
Chrome.Load('google.ru');
Chrome.Align:=alclient;
end;
в потоке с таким кодом выпадает ошибка Read of address 00000000, и указывает на модуль cefvcl на строку
Код:
    FBrowserId := FBrowser.Identifier;
вылетает на
Код:
 Chrome.Parent := mainform;
если ставить
Код:
Chrome.Parent := mainform.parent
то вообще ничего не происходит поток запускается и останавливается пробовал выставить задержку, но результат тот же.
Подскажите пожалуйста где я ошибся. Заранее спасибо.
D_E_N в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Создание вкладок. TChromium TChromeTabs crystalcfg Помощь студентам 0 29.05.2013 15:48
Создание/изменение/удаление файлов в потоке. Мониторинг файлов в потоке. The Real Kos Общие вопросы Delphi 5 22.10.2012 23:58
Доступ или создание объекта в другом потоке Maks1978 Общие вопросы C/C++ 0 04.10.2012 13:51
Создание формы в потоке Pamparam Общие вопросы Delphi 19 01.12.2011 06:12
Динамическое создание romanzi Общие вопросы Delphi 1 24.08.2011 12:20